Material/Tool Requirements
#4 Phillips screwdriver or
3
/8" diameter rod, length sufficient to
span diameter of check (See Figures A and B.)
1
/2" – 13 x 5 fully threaded hex bolt (service bolt)
3
/4" open end or socket wrench
Instructions
WARNING
!
Before servicing any Ames valve, shut down the water system
by closing both the inlet and outlet shutoff valves. This
is mandatory. After the shutoff valves are closed, open test
cock No. 2, No. 3, and No. 4 to relieve pressure within the
backflow assembly.
1. After test cock No. 3 has been opened to relieve pressure,
remove test cock from the housing.
When repairing a 6", 8", or 10" device, remove both Victau-
lic couplers from the body. Slide the downstream Victaulic
coupler gasket to the downstream side of the housing. The
upstream Victaulic coupler gasket stays in place.
2. Remove the check(s) to be serviced.
3. Locate the service hole and thread in the service bolt by hand
until it contacts the linkage. (See Figure A.)
4. Continue to thread in the service bolt with the wrench until the
service hole in the linkage is aligned with the service notches
on the spring arbors. (See Figure A.)
5. Insert the Phillips screwdriver through the arbors and service
hole of the linkage, making sure the tip of the screwdriver
extends past the ends of the arbors by a minimum of ¼".
(See Figure B.)
6. Loosen the service bolt until the load is transferred to the
screwdriver. Continue to loosen the service bolt until sufficient
clearance is achieved to remove the complete spring
mechanism.
7. To disconnect the linkage, remove the retaining clip and pin.
(Store both items in a safe location for reinstallation.)
8. To remove the spring mechanism, grasp the screwdriver at
the center and pull the complete assembly straight out. Store
in a safe place.
9. Reverse the order of these steps to reassemble the parts
and housing.
WARNING
!
While the spring mechanism is removed for check servicing, never
pull the screwdriver out or off the support notches on the arbors.
Doing so may cause bodily injuries.
